I used the Pencil tool, black and made a new layer. Then zoomed in a bit and held down Shift+Click-MouseScroll. This will force a straight line. Then I just used that method of making lines and went around all the edges. Right then and there is how to make a simple single color border. Using Pencil also makes sure it'll have a hard edge on it and 100% Opacity.
Since it's a new layer, to add some flair to it like mine, I went into Layer > Layer Styles > Gradient - And messed with the settings to get the effect I did.  
You'll need PhotoShop 6.0 or 7.0 to do that though. I've never used PhotoShop Elements, but I can't suspect it'd be _much_ different. At least the Pencil tool bit. Good luck. |
